新闻资讯

了解云集AI的最新动态、产品发布与行业洞察

返回列表

云集AILynx代码自动生成工具:编程效率的大幅提升

2025年07月28日 08:08

  在软件开发领域,时间就是生产力,效率就是竞争力。随着生成式AI技术的不断进步,代码自动生成工具正逐渐成为开发者提升编程效率的重要助手。那么,这些工具究竟能提高多少编程效率呢?

  ‌一、代码自动生成工具的核心优势‌

  代码自动生成工具的核心在于其能够根据开发者的需求或简单描述,自动生成高质量的代码框架或完整程序。这一功能极大地减少了手动编码的时间,使开发者能够将更多精力投入到业务逻辑的实现和优化上。同时,这些工具还支持多种主流编程语言,如Python、JavaScript、Java等,满足了开发者在不同项目中的需求。

  ‌二、编程效率的具体提升‌

  ‌快速原型开发‌:利用代码自动生成工具,开发者可以快速搭建项目原型。通过图形化界面或自然语言描述需求,工具将自动生成相应的代码框架,从而大幅缩短原型开发时间。据不完全统计,这一功能可以将原型开发效率提高30%以上。

  ‌智能补全与优化‌:代码自动生成工具通常具备智能代码补全功能,能够根据上下文预测开发者即将输入的代码块。这不仅提高了编码速度,还减少了因拼写错误或语法错误导致的调试时间。此外,工具还能识别并修复潜在的代码问题,优化代码结构,确保程序的稳定性和性能。这一功能可以将编码和调试效率提高20%左右。

  ‌多语言支持与快速切换‌:对于需要处理多种编程语言的开发者来说,代码自动生成工具的多语言支持功能无疑是一个巨大的福音。开发者无需为学习新语言而花费大量时间,只需通过工具即可轻松实现语言切换和代码生成。这一功能可以将语言学习成本降低50%以上,并进一步提高跨语言开发的效率。

  ‌三、实际案例分析‌

  以某知名电商平台的开发团队为例,他们引入了代码自动生成工具后,开发效率得到了显著提升。在构建新功能模块时,团队利用工具快速生成代码框架和关键逻辑,然后在此基础上进行定制化和优化。通过这种方式,他们成功地将新功能开发周期缩短了近40%,大大提高了市场竞争力。

  ‌四、使用代码自动生成工具的注意事项‌

  尽管代码自动生成工具能够显著提高编程效率,但开发者在使用时也需要注意以下几点:

  ‌理解工具局限性‌:尽管工具非常强大,但它们并非万能。在某些复杂业务逻辑或特定场景下,可能需要开发者手动调整和优化生成的代码。

  ‌保持代码规范‌:使用工具时,开发者应确保生成的代码符合团队或项目的代码规范,以避免后续维护和协作中的麻烦。

  ‌注重代码可读性‌:生成的代码应具有良好的可读性,便于其他开发者理解和维护。因此,在使用工具时,开发者应关注代码的结构和注释质量。

  综上所述,代码自动生成工具在提升编程效率方面发挥着重要作用。通过快速原型开发、智能补全与优化以及多语言支持等功能,这些工具能够帮助开发者大幅提高编程效率,缩短开发周期,为软件开发行业带来更多的创新和可能性。